Choosing the best possible elementary school is critical to a child’s foundational development. In Texas, public school districts adopt curriculum standards set by the State Board of Education. The current standards, called Texas Essential Knowledge and Skills, outline what students should be able to learn and do in each course or grade. The curriculum is structured around the fundamentals of mathematics, science, social studies, language arts, music and reading.
We are making this task easier for you by comparing two above average elementary schools: Lamar Elementary School and Healy Murphy Pk. We compiled relevant data for you to be able to make an informed decision. Both schools are under the jurisdiction of the SAN ANTONIO ISD.
Lamar Elementary School has a regular student population of 306 with a 11.8 students/teacher ratio while Healy Murphy Pk has 33 students and a student-teacher ratio of 16.5 students/teacher ratio.
Lamar Elementary School earned a State accountability rating of B (80-89) based on three domains: student achievement, school progress and closing the gaps. Scores are scaled from 0 to 100 to align with letter grades. The school scored 71 in student achievement, 91 in school progress and 76 in closing performance gaps. It scored 87 overall in post-secondary readiness, a broad term that refers to student preparedness to undertake multiple pathways after graduation, or specifically, their preparedness for college education.
On the other hand, Healy Murphy Pk also earned a State accountability rating of B. The school posted only 89 overall in post-secondary readiness.
A distinction designation acknowledges districts and campuses for outstanding achievement based on the outcomes of several performance indicators. Distinction designations are awarded for achievement in several areas and are based on performance relative to a group of campuses of similar type, size, grade span, and student demographics.
Lamar Elementary School's one out of seven distinction is in with 25% student progress. Healy Murphy Pk did not earn any distinction.
Based on Racial/Ethnic Groups, the dominant group in Lamar Elementary School is Hispanics who make up nearly 76.14% of student population, followed by Whites or Caucasians (18.30%), African Americans (3.27%), Two or More Races (1.96%) and Asians (0.33%). There is no Native Americans student in the school.
At Healy Murphy Pk, Hispanics make up 81.82% of student population, followed by African Americans (15.15%) and Whites or Caucasians (3.03%). There is no Asians, Native Americans and Two or More Racesstudents in the school.
Based on household incomes, the Lamar Elementary School’s economically disadvantaged students is significantly lower at 70.59% compared to 84.85% at Healy Murphy Pk.
In terms of Limited English Proficiency (LEP), a term used in the United States that refers to a person who is not fluent in the English Language, mainly because it is not their native language, Lamar Elementary School has 68 English Language Learners or ELLS or about 22.22% of student population. Healy Murphy Pk has no ELLS student population.
Lamar Elementary School 14.05% are in the special education program, 10.13% are in the gifted and talented program, and bilingual students comprise 29.74% students. Healy Murphy Pk has no special education program, gifted and talented and bilingual students.
25 teachers employed at Lamar Elementary School have been teaching in the school for an average of about 4.5 years with individual teaching experience averaging 8.6 years. The two teachers at Healy Murphy Pk have been serving the school for an average of 29.5 years with individual teaching experience averaging 29.5 years.
Of its teaching staff, Lamar Elementary School no teacher serving the school for over 30 years, has three teachers serving the school for 20-30 years, five teachers have worked for 11-20 years, six teachers have worked for 6-10 years, while seven teachers have been serving the school for over 1-5 years, including five beginning teachers. Healy Murphy Pk has one teacher only serving the school for over 30 years, has one teacher only serving the school for 20-30 years, no teacher serving the school for 11-20 years, school has no teacher serving 6-10 years, no teacher serving the school for 1-5 years, and school has no beginning teacher.
In both schools, female teachers outnumber the male teachers. At Lamar Elementary School there are 23 female teachers and two male teachers. Of its teaching staff, two special education teachers are being assisted by five teachers aides or paraprofessionals. In addition to its teaching staff, the school has three staff members in the school administration department and three more working as school support staff.
On the other hand, Healy Murphy Pk has an all-female teaching staff. Of its teaching staff, two teachers are aides or paraprofessionals.
